CL B Offer Guidance in Leadership and Cooperation BIOS LOGIA CLUB in its effort to further the knowledge of biology, each year presents an all-school dance, Bugs Ball. Deco- rations are bugs of all descriptions created in gigantic proportions. MARY ELLEN BAUKUS, pfCSiCl6I1t, TERRY ANDRE, EIEZISLIICIQ NORMA RAVAS, and ELSIE FISHER, vice-president, have a look at a piece of standard equipment: a microscope. The FUTURE FARMERS OF AMERICA CLUB is part of a national organization, and as such participates in state and national activities. The officers of this agricultural organization for boys are LOVELL KAIN, president, HERBERT KUTSCH, vice-president, and ARTHUR KUTSCH, treasurer. Paul Vasold, secretary, is missing from the picture. ALCHEMISTS CLUB honors girls excelling in chemistry and aims to further this interest. Their meetings alternate study and recrea- tion. The oiiicers are MARY D. HOLMES, vice-president, BARBARA OLSON, president, and MARILYN CAMPBELL, secretary. 4- HI-Y CLUB aims to create, maintain, and extend high standards of Christian character throughout the school and community and meets with inspirational leaders and recognizes the outstanding sophomore boy with a trophy. Socially, the club acts as a co-sponsor for after-game dances. CHARLES MANSKE, vice-president, LOUIS REINKE, SGCIEFSIYQ RUDOLPH SCI-IMITT. U'62.SLII'Cf, CHARLES WIESE, president, are the olificers of this organization. RIFLE CLUB members meet for enjoyment of the recreation. They attempt to teach the safe and correct use of lireatms. PAUL WO' - FEILQ RONALD BEAN, president, MR. BRYANT WILSON, sponsor, and DONALD MEYER, vice-president, Watch JACK BINDON, scorer, and CARL MEYERHOLT, treasurer, prepare to shoot. ,ask The FUTURE BUSINESS LEADERS organized to create a better understanding between the school and employers hy sponsoring talks by business men for interested students. Charter members of this newcomer to Arthur Hill's organizations are ALICE MEYER, CLEO HULL, ROBERT LYONS, 2.I1Cl MARGARET ELLITHORP. FUTURE HOMEMAKERS OF AMERICA CLUB is a chapter of the national and state organization by this name. Its program pro- motes every responsibility of the homemaker. Club members elected NANCY MEEHLEDER, president, DIXIE EMERSON. secretary, DORO- THY SCHLUCKEBIER, vice-president, and NORMA MAAS, treasurer. The CRUCIBLE CLUB honors boys who are outstanding in chem- istry. lnitiations and home meetings take place every other week. Ofiicers of this group, the Oldest continuous club at Arthur Hill, are CHARLES KNOOP, vice-president, WILLIAM WASHABAUGH, presi- dent, and JEROME LAKE. secretary. The BOWLING CLUB provides another recreation for girls. Some of the members who journey to Parkland Lanes each Thursday are MARION WACKER. secretary, and EDNA DIBNBR, president. Y-TEENS CLUB aims to help girls to know themselves better and to serve others. This group is the largest club at Arthur Hill. Y-Teens present an award annually to the outstanding sophomore girl, and co-sponsor after-game dances. Club olticers are KAY KRUEGER, vice-president, BETTY BROCKWAY, president, and CAROL RICHMOND, treasurer. Golden Jubilee! 29
